Catalina
For 2025 the count puts Catalina at #111 nationwide, and gathering speed. Its record runs from 1893 through a 2025 peak, 33,009 children in all.

Where Catalina is most common
The state that gives Catalina most often, per girls born there, is Nevada (0.41% in 2025); Texas and California are close behind.
Share of the state's recorded names for that sex, from the Social Security Administration's state file; a name is listed in a state only when five or more babies received it there that year.
